What is an EICR?

Your Essential Electrical Safety Certificate

An Electrical Installation Condition Report is a detailed inspection of your property's electrical system. It is designed to:


  • Identify faults, damage, or wear within your wiring and circuits.
  • Detect potential hazards such as fire or electric shock risks.
  • Highlight non-compliance with current wiring regulations (BS7671).
  • Provide recommendations for any required repairs or upgrades.


Who Needs an EICR?

  • Landlords (required every 5 years or at the start of a new tenancy).
  • Homeowners (recommended every 10 years or before buying/selling a property).
  • Businesses and commercial premises (regular inspections for workplace safety compliance).

What’s Included in Our EICR Service?

Comprehensive Testing & Inspection

We thoroughly inspect your electrical installation, including:



  • Consumer units (fuse boards)
  • Sockets, switches, and lighting circuits
  • Protective devices such as RCDs
  • Fixed wiring and cabling
  • Earthing and bonding arrangements


Issuance of Certification

Upon completion, you will receive a detailed report and certification that highlights the overall condition of your system and outlines any necessary remedial works.

How Much Does an EICR Cost?

EICR pricing depends on several factors:


  • Property size and number of circuits
  • Age and condition of your existing wiring
  • Type of premises (domestic or commercial)
  • Accessibility for inspection and testing

How Long Does an EICR Take?

A domestic EICR usually takes 3-5 hours to complete, depending on the size and complexity of the property. Larger or commercial properties may take longer.
